Which cam
I have a 98ls1 that's getting forged rods and pistons.tea ls6 stage 2 heads milled to 59cc 11.1cr.port matched fast 92mm intake 1-7/8 headers full 3in exhaust borla xr1 mufflers,4l60e circle d 5c stall 4.10 rear gear.putting this in a foxbody with race weight of 2950-3,000lb.not a daily driver but mabe 2times a week and sometimes track.i have a few cams in mind.i would love for the car to run mid to low 10s and mid to low 6s 1/8 mile on motor which cam would be my better choice,don't want a big donkey dick cam I think all of these should have good drivability.
1st-fti streetsweeper ht-228/232 111
2nd-fti hellraiser-229/236 111
3rd pred z el-toro 230/230 111
4th-eps 230/234 111

Look up Windmill on here.
I did his combination for him. He has a 2900lb. fox body with the simplest combo I feel I've ever done.
Stock bottom end LQ4
Stock 799 heads (10.3:1 compression)
Victor Junior
800 Carb
231/240 .617/.588 110lsa camshaft
Power glide with 5000 stall
4.56 gears
This car runs consistent 6.40's@106 with 1.4x 60's
It's been 5.90@115 with a 150 shot and a 1.32 60'.
You have a light car. You have compression and a big stall. There is no reason not to run a bigger cam.
I ran 239/247 110lsa cam in my stock bottom end 3000lb. F-body with the same 5C stall. It was loosened up to 5800rpm. With a 4.11 rear gear I was able to get it to go 6.38@105 CAM ONLY.
Stock 241 heads just like they came from GM. Fast 92 with a 92mm NW TB. 1x7/8" ARH headers. Extremely simple combo with way less compression than you have. I was using heads that are no where near the level of your heads either.
Just something to think about. I have personal experience with a light weight car, the exact same stall converter you're running and a much larger cam than you're contemplating. It's no coincidence at all as to why the combo I personally owned runs the times you're looking to run with a stock bottom end CAM ONLY.
At one point in time I was going to put CNC ported heads on my car, fly-cut the pistons and make a run for 5.90's but I put nitrous on it instead. I know it would have done it. I just needed more horsepower.
My times were also done off the foot brake. Here is bottom 6.40 pass:
